Transaction 48486a02bfae66730eab28b57a294f12315d4d24b11f160aacaf4d61e09eac64
1 Input
1 Output
-
48486a02bfae66730eab28b57a294f12315d4d24b11f160aacaf4d61e09eac64:0
- value
- 2649210
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4b906a80ff63477d12df122d024543b7751374e5 OP_EQUAL
- address
- 38aZc8etfRb6urbswE7WDkh8KHxvxu47yL